#user_profile_modal {
	padding-right: 0px!important;
}

.search-result-modal-footer {
	background-color: var(--background-color-v5);
}

.modal-content {
	background-color: var(--background-color-v5);
}

.advanced-search-link {
	color: var(--primary-item-color)!important;
}

.search-link {
	color: var(--text-main-color);
	text-decoration: unset;
}

.search-link:hover {
	color: var(--text-main-color);
}

.search-result-modal-header {
	background-color: var(--background-color-v1)!important;
	display: -webkit-inline-box;
}

.search-result-modal-content {
	background-color: var(--background-color-v1);
}

.search-result {
	background-color: var(--background-color-v1);
	border-bottom: 1px solid #DDDEE2;
}

.active-tab {
	border-color: var(--primary-item-color)!important;
	color: var(--text-main-color);
}

.tabs {
	background-color: transparent;
	border: none;
	border-bottom: 2px solid var(--background-color-v3);
}

.modal-xl {
	width: 80%!important;
}

.modal-sm {
	width: 20%!important;
}

.user-menu-modal {
	width: 300px!important;
}

.modal .modal-dialog-aside {
	width: 50%;
	max-width: 80%;
	height: 100%;
	margin: 0;
	transform: translate(0);
	transition: transform .2s;
}

.modal .modal-dialog-aside .modal-content {
	height: inherit;
	border: 0;
	/*border-radius: 0;*/
}

.modal .modal-dialog-aside .modal-content .modal-body {
	overflow-y: auto
}

.modal.fixed-left .modal-dialog-aside {
	margin-left: auto;
	transform: translatex(100%);
}

.modal.fixed-right .modal-dialog-aside {
	margin-right: auto;
	transform: translatex(-100%);
}

.modal.show .modal-dialog-aside {
	transform: translatex(0);
}

.modal-footer {
	border-top: unset;
}

.modal-header {
	background-color: var(--background-color-v1);
	font-weight: bold;
	color: var(--text-main-color);
}

.modal-title {
	font-size: 21px;
	font-weight: bold;
	letter-spacing: -0.21px;
}
